Why open-source LLM tooling strengthens sovereignty
Proprietary AI platforms lock you into a single vendor's API, pricing, and terms of service. Open-source LLM infrastructure (vLLM, LiteLLM, Ollama, text-generation-inference) gives you:
- No vendor lock-in — switch models, providers, or hosting at any time
- Full auditability — inspect every component in your inference pipeline
- Data stays in Switzerland — prompts and outputs remain on Swiss infrastructure under Swiss law
- Community-governed — no single company controls your AI stack's roadmap

VSHN sovereignty self-assessment
We applied the EU's Cloud Sovereignty Framework (v1.2.1, October 2025) to our own services. This framework was used to score providers in the EU's EUR 180M sovereign cloud tender in April 2026 — three pure-European providers achieved SEAL-3, while a consortium involving Google Cloud scored only SEAL-2.
This is a self-assessment, not a formal SEAL certification. We publish it for transparency so customers can evaluate our sovereignty profile using the same structured criteria the EU uses.
| # | Dimension | Weight | Assessment | Evidence |
|---|---|---|---|---|
| SOV-1 | Strategic | 15% | Strong | Swiss AG, no foreign parent, all shareholders Swiss citizens (Commercial Register) |
| SOV-2 | Legal | 10% | Strong | Swiss law (GTC), no CLOUD Act, EU adequacy decision |
| SOV-3 | Data & AI | 10% | Strong | Swiss DCs by default. Sovereign key management via Managed OpenBao + Swiss HSM |
| SOV-4 | Operational | 15% | Strong | Swiss 24/7 ops, Swiss-only support option. All services on vanilla Kubernetes |
| SOV-5 | Supply Chain | 20% | Strong | Infrastructure-agnostic — customer chooses provider. Open-source software |
| SOV-6 | Technology | 15% | Strong | 100% open source. VSHN contributes to K8up (CNCF), Crossplane providers, Project Syn |
| SOV-7 | Security | 10% | Strong | ISO 27001, ISAE 3402 Type II, Swiss SOC. FINMA-regulated customers |
| SOV-8 | Environmental | 5% | Moderate | DC operators: Green Datacenter AG (ISO 22301/27001/27701), Exoscale sustainability. VSHN CSR policy |
Overall: SEAL-3 equivalent — the same level achieved by the winners of the EU's own sovereignty tender. No provider worldwide achieved SEAL-4, as it requires fully EU/EEA-sourced hardware supply chains and open-source foundations — structural gaps shared by every cloud provider.
